HIP 56116

HIP 56116 is a F-type (Yellow-White) star located in the constellation Centaurus.

Located approximately 360.0 light-years from Earth, HIP 56116 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 56116 is classified as a spectral class F star (F-type (Yellow-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 56116 has an apparent magnitude of +8.02,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.447.
